A lithium battery used in solar systems is made with a type of lithium called lithium Iron Phosphate (LiFePO4). It’s a safer and more stable kind of lithium than the one used in mobile phones and laptops. That’s why this battery can be charged and used every single day without wearing out quickly — perfect for a home or business that needs power daily.
Unlike old-style dry or lead-acid batteries, a lithium battery is small, light, and works smoothly with hybrid inverters. It automatically switches between solar, battery, and WAPDA power on its own you don’t have to do anything manually.
What Is a Battery Management System (BMS)?
Every quality lithium battery includes a Battery Management System (BMS) essentially a small onboard computer that protects and manages the battery in real time. Think of it as the brain that keeps the battery healthy.
Here’s what the BMS does inside a lithium battery:
- Overcharge protection: Stops charging once the battery is full, even if solar or grid power is still available
- Over-discharge protection: Cuts off power before the battery drains to a damaging level
- Temperature monitoring: Adjusts charging/discharging speed based on heat — critical in Pakistan’s climate
- Cell balancing: Keeps every cell inside the battery charged evenly, extending overall battery life
- Short-circuit protection: Instantly shuts down the battery if a fault is detected
What Makes Today's Lithium Battery the Best Choice?
Several specific factors decide why a lithium battery performs better than older battery types in a hybrid solar setup. Let’s go through each one in detail.
1. Battery Type
Most modern lithium batteries use LiFePO4 (Lithium Iron Phosphate) chemistry. This type is chosen specifically for solar storage because it’s thermally stable, doesn’t degrade quickly from daily cycling, and carries a very low risk of overheating compared to other lithium chemistries.
2. Battery Cycles
A charge cycle is one full charge followed by one discharge. A quality lithium battery is rated for 3,000 to 10,000+ cycles meaning it can be charged and discharged daily for 10 years or more before its capacity meaningfully drops. This is a major reason a lithium battery is built for daily load shedding use, not occasional backup.
3. Depth of Discharge (DoD)
Depth of Discharge tells you how much of the battery’s total capacity you can safely use. A lithium battery typically allows 80% to 100% DoD — meaning almost the entire rated capacity is usable. This is roughly double what older battery technology allows, so a lithium battery effectively gives you more real backup power for the same advertised size.
4. C-Rating
C-Rating describes how fast a battery can safely charge or discharge. Most lithium batteries support 0.5C to 1C — meaning a 100Ah battery can charge or discharge at 50–100 Amps, fully cycling in roughly 1 to 2 hours. This fast C-Rating lets a lithium battery recharge quickly from solar panels, even during short sunny windows.
Current (A) = Battery Capacity (Ah) × C-Rating
C-Rating | Current for 100Ah Battery | Approx. Full Charge/Discharge Time |
0.1C | 10A | ~10 hours |
0.2C | 20A | ~5 hours |
0.5C | 50A | ~2 hours |
1C | 100A | ~1 hour |
2C | 200A | ~30 minutes |
5. Voltage: LV and HV
Lithium batteries are available in two main voltage categories:
- Low Voltage (LV): 12V, 24V, or 48V used in most homes and small businesses in Pakistan
- High Voltage (HV): 100V to 400V+, created by stacking multiple lithium modules together — used in larger commercial and industrial solar installations
Because each lithium battery module has its own BMS, multiple units can be safely connected in series to scale up voltage — something that isn’t practical with older battery types.
6. Temperature Performance
Pakistan’s summer temperatures regularly cross 45°C to 50°C in cities like Lahore, Multan, and Karachi etc. making heat tolerance one of the most decisive real-world factors.
Lithium Battery in Heat
- Safe operating range: Typically -20°C to 60°C (charging usually limited to 0°C–55°C by BMS)
- BMS thermal protection: Automatically reduces current or shuts down charging/discharging if temperature limits are approached
- No liquid to evaporate: Solid-state-like internal structure means no electrolyte loss from heat
- Real Pakistan performance: Minimal capacity loss (around 5–10%) even in extreme summer conditions
7. Efficiency
A lithium battery delivers 95% to 99% round-trip efficiency — meaning almost all the solar energy you store gets used, with very little wasted as heat. This directly affects how much of your generated solar power actually reaches your appliances.
8. IP Rating
IP rating measures how well a battery resists dust and moisture. Most lithium batteries carry an IP54 to IP65 rating, meaning they’re well-sealed against dust storms and humid monsoon conditions — making a lithium battery suitable for a wider range of installation locations than older, less-protected battery designs.
9. Warranties
Manufacturers typically back a quality lithium battery with a 5 to 10-year warranty — a strong signal of confidence in its long-term performance. This is one of the clearest practical indicators that a lithium battery is built to last, since warranty length usually reflects real-world tested reliability.
How a Lithium Battery Powers Your AC
A common question is: “How many kWh battery do I need to run my AC?” AC is one of the biggest power loads in any home, so sizing your lithium battery correctly matters.
AC Size | Avg Running Watts | Backup Hours | Raw Energy | Recommended Battery (kWh) |
1 Ton | 700W | 4 hr | 2.8 kWh | ≈ 3.6 kWh |
1 Ton | 700W | 8 hr | 5.6 kWh | ≈ 7.2 kWh |
1.5 Ton | 900W | 4 hr | 3.6 kWh | ≈ 4.6 kWh |
1.5 Ton | 900W | 8 hr | 7.2 kWh | ≈ 9.2 kWh |
